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
803939 5349868703 83992 5019215 89665
550 1428745
550 1428745
117455795 38 89713293529
All about undefined
Interested in learning more?
550 1428745
117455795 38 89713293529
See more
01 378962 5716291
1431 60145932 40616
See more
658013171 26253595152
02799536316 7392181 097976344 041452152
See more